Princeton, New Jersey, February 26, 2025 — CitiusTech, a leading provider of healthcare technology, services & solutions, announced the launch of a highly scalable and integrated Real-World Data (RWD) platform designed for efficient data management and accelerated insights. The platform provides out-of-the-box support in ingesting datasets from industry’s leading real-world data vendors, and offers a flexible, customizable data pipeline to onboard newer datasets.
CitiusTech HealthSPARX streamlines real-world-data management and empowers companies with cutting-edge analytics to drive impactful insights across clinical, research, medical, and commercial operations. Built to support transformative analytics, including SaMD development, the platform accelerates data-driven innovation for life sciences and healthcare organizations.

CitiusTech HealthSPARX is offered as a Platform-as-a-Service (PaaS) model, designed for real-world data management and advanced analytics. Its features include seamless data integration, regulatory-grade analytics capabilities, and a dynamic environment for reporting and visualization. With support for personalized healthcare insights and collaborative data sharing, the platform eliminates traditional bottlenecks and ensures smarter, faster decision-making.
CitiusTech HealthSPARX’s design incorporates best practices aligned with IMDRF guidelines and is CFR Part 11 compliant, making it an ideal platform for generating real-world evidence and developing SaMD candidates. For small and medium-sized biopharma companies, CitiusTech HealthSPARX provides a cost-effective alternative to building expensive, custom analytics platforms—saving millions of dollars and years of development time. Large pharmaceutical companies benefit from the ability to rapidly ingest and analyse fit-for-purpose data, reducing costs associated with managing distributed data assets.
